Output 23840c50c9ebdaabc331a829ce0b7df55fe93d86e2ff3e7189c2257a075e59d3:1

value
7200875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b31a51191dd34dd73d035ade8650fc0d5c4f7f6 OP_EQUAL
address
3QbD15GGEXC4wHcyPRoZFSULouePNLkhoj
transaction
23840c50c9ebdaabc331a829ce0b7df55fe93d86e2ff3e7189c2257a075e59d3
confirmations
455742
spent
true